unadmired
形容词
英 [ˌʌnəd'maɪəd] 美 [ˌʌnəd'maɪəd]
基本释义
adj.不受钦佩的,不受爱慕的,不值得赞美的
网络释义
未受欣赏的;未受称赞的

查看英文原文词典详情例句
1、She was always the unadmired member of the group, but she never let it bother her.
她一直是那个社团中受人忽视的成员,但她从未因此感到困扰。
2、His talent went unnoticed and unadmired by those around him.
他的才华被周围的人忽视并未受到赞赏。
